The Importance of Post-Processing in Additive Manufacturing

Additive manufacturing (AM) has revolutionized the production of complex geometries, but the journey from a 3D-printed part to a fully functional component requires meticulous post-processing techniques. Post-processing fills the gap by refining the surface finish, removing supports, and optimizing the part’s mechanical properties. It plays a pivotal role in producing high-quality, functional parts and bridging the divide between raw 3D-printed components and their final usable forms.

The Features and Specifications of MCS500 SCARA Robot

The MCS500 SCARA robot, with its impressive payload capacity and reach, is revolutionizing industrial automation. With a rated payload of 0.5kg and a maximum payload of 1kg, along with a horizontal reach of 225mm and a Z stroke of 102mm, the MCS500 offers versatility and precision in various manufacturing processes. Its advanced capabilities make it an ideal choice for industries requiring high-speed, repetitive tasks with exceptional precision and accuracy.

GI-100DT: Complete Inspection Solution for Aerospace Bushings

The GI-100DT inspection system is a comprehensive solution designed specifically for the aerospace industry. Equipped with six cameras, the GI-100DT provides complete dimensional inspection, internal and external visual defect detection, and top and bottom surface inspection. This advanced system aids in the streamlined manufacturing of aerospace bushings, ensuring the highest standards of quality and reliability.

Air Extend/Spring Retract Gage Heads for Quality Assurance in Conveyor Lines

In manufacturing conveyor lines, Air Extend/Spring Retract Gage Heads play a crucial role in conducting tolerance checks as part of quality assurance measures. These gage heads ensure that products meet specified dimensional requirements, maintaining consistency and accuracy in a production line. By eliminating human error and providing real-time measurements, Air Extend/Spring Retract Gage Heads contribute to improved product quality and customer satisfaction.
